The code with this particular anti-pattern is difficult to take care of mainly because other developers You should not understand what they seek advice from. From time to time even the code's writer can forget the this means of magic strings and figures.
Embracing modularity and reuse not simply enhances code high quality but also fosters a more efficient and effective advancement procedure.
Considering the fact that then the time period has often been employed just to indicate any undesirable notion, but I feel the initial emphasis is more helpful.
Certainly, she was not right completely - I've composed numerous revisions, a few chapters on a brand new manuscript, and 1,000,000 and forty-7 visitor blog site posts because this summer time. Although not anyplace near the pillowy mounds of weekly drafting that experienced served for years as my pleased area.
"I have figured out to enjoy myself, not get caught up in all my creating insecurities. I don't want to look back on this time and only don't forget how afraid I was. I would like to keep in mind that this was the 12 months one of my really oldest dreams arrived accurate."
Quetzalcoatl indicates “feathered serpent” and to Pinchbeck get more info It's a metaphor for heaven and earth. During the context of 2012, the return on the feathered serpent suggests integrating the spiritual and scientific realms of our human civilization.
The DRY (Don’t Repeat Your self) basic principle is really a basic thought in computer software engineering that emphasizes the value of cutting down repetition. By adhering to the DRY basic principle, builders can make certain that every bit of information or logic is represented in an individual location.
A reward to the usage of non-examples / antipatterns is the fact that, when they are very well-preferred, They can be likely to elicit an psychological reaction, which happens to be great for helping people today to keep in mind what they've seen.
Inconsistency: Variations built to 1 occasion in the code are frequently not replicated throughout all copies, leading to bugs and inconsistencies.
Scalability Issues: Given that the challenge grows, the inefficiencies launched by code duplication can hinder scalability and effectiveness.
CodeGym is an on-line course for Studying Java programming from scratch. This training course is an excellent strategy to master Java for beginners. It contains 1200+ tasks with immediate verification and An important scope of Java fundamentals theory.
I had been unbelievably moved, on a number of events, by what people ended up willing to do to help me and my job."
Together with sharing our idea of an issue which has a client, an antipattern also helps a UX group describe an answer for the challenge. An antipattern lets a UX workforce current an answer in context
Upkeep Difficulties: Updating or correcting bugs turns into cumbersome as builders must Find and modify each instance with the duplicated code.